IDC donates significant aid

Typhoon Koppu donation from Island

The Council of Ministers' International Development Committee has allocated £20,000 of emergency aid to UNICEF UK to protect children in the aftermath of Typhoon Koppu in the Philippines.

A further £30,000 will help Human Appeal International’s work in Lesbos, an island off the coast of Turkey that has become the main access point for Syrian refugees entering Europe.

 

UNICEF UK is responding to the crisis in the Philippines where 1.4 million people continue to be affected as a result of the 12th tropical cyclone to hit the country in the past 12 months.

 

The committee is also continuing its support in response to Europe’s largest refugee crisis in modern times.

 

Chair Phil Gawne says the charities urgently need funding to deliver vital food, shelter and medical supplies in countries devastated by conflict and natural disasters.
